Not switch off (or turn off). That just puts the phone in sleep mode.
We are talking about a full reboot.
2 ways.
1. Hold the power button down until the "turn off" countdown starts, but release and select "Restart" at the bottom right.
2. Press and hold both volume buttons down for about 15-20 seconds, as the phone cycles off, then the BlackBerry name is on screen. Let go of the buttoms when the logo disappears and the blue OS loading squircle starts.
After it's done rebooting, and the home screen is up, wait about 10 minutes for the android runtime to fully initialize.
